  1. Objective of PM Kisan Scheme

    What is the primary objective of the PM Kisan Samman Nidhi Yojana in the agriculture sector?

    1. To give scholarships to children of farmers
    2. To provide direct income support to small and marginal farmers
    3. To offer free fertilizers to all farmers
    4. To subsidize farm equipment for large landowners

    Explanation: The PM Kisan Samman Nidhi aims to provide direct income support to small and marginal farmers to help with agricultural needs and household expenses. It does not offer free fertilizers (which is a different subsidy), farm equipment subsidies for large landowners, or student scholarships.

  3. Financial Benefit

    Under the PM Kisan Samman Nidhi scheme, how much annual financial assistance is provided to each eligible farmer family?

    1. Rs. 6,000
    2. Rs. 5,000
    3. Rs. 8,000
    4. Rs. 10,000

    Explanation: Eligible farmers receive Rs. 6,000 annually, paid in three equal installments. The other amounts do not match the officially announced sum; Rs. 10,000, Rs. 5,000, and Rs. 8,000 are incorrect.

  4. Eligibility Criteria

    Which of the following is NOT eligible to receive benefits under PM Kisan Samman Nidhi?

    1. A marginal farmer with less than one hectare
    2. A woman farmer in a rural village
    3. A government employee owning farmland
    4. A smallholder farmer with two hectares of land

    Explanation: Government employees, even if they own farmland, are excluded from the scheme. Small and marginal farmers (including women) are eligible, as the program targets these groups.
